Chili stall people - it may just be a coincidence that you stall after eating it (in my case, I think it was), but try making it with steak instead of ground beef and see if that makes a difference before writing it off altogether. I buy lean round, trim off all fat, then dice it up small. The chili is great that way too, and you can control the fat quantity better.
